In the small town of Letnica Kosovo sits the Black Madonna Church. Bordering Macedonia and sitting on a hill in the Black Mountains the Church looks over the town. The twin bell towers have welcomed the faithful and during the Feast of The Assumption in mid-August pilgrims from all over come to worship before the rare 300 year old Black Madonna statue that hangs above … [Read more...]

Daytrip to St Naum Monastery
St Naum Monastery in Macedonia is 30km from the town of Ohrid and can be easily reached by bus. Buses leave roughly every 2 hours starting at 6:15am up until 6:30pm. The bus costs 110 Denar which is about $2.25 USD or 1.80 Euros and is located on the Main road through town close to the Green Market. … [Read more...]
Lake Ohrid Macedonia
Lake Ohrid straddles the boundaries of Albania and Macedonia. Considered the oldest lake in Europe and one of the oldest in the world at somewhere between three to five million years old, it was declared a world heritage site in 1979.
